The Ideal Dinner Party Meal Is Something You Can Finish In The Oven

Having an entree that can finish in the oven gives you time for other last-minute dinner party prep, such as setting the table, putting out appetisers, mixing drinks and greeting guests.

Picture: cedwardmoran/Flickr

Part of hosting the perfect party is not being stuck in the kitchen while your guests mingle, or running back and forth to the kitchen the whole night. Planning a menu (especially a main dish) that can be prepared ahead of time and finished with just one final step allows you to enjoy the party you put so much effort into.

For example, consider a lasagna or roasted veggies that all cook at the same temperature. They can sit in the oven together while you spend more time talking to your guests. You can even prepare them all the day before the party, put them in the fridge, and when your guests arrive, put everything in the oven then. An hour or so later, you’ll have a delicious hot meal for your dinner guests, while your real energy goes to making sure everyone’s having a good time.
